The Assumption That No Longer Holds
On traditional PCs, system RAM and GPU VRAM were separate pools, so a gaming machine could get away with modest system memory as long as the graphics card had its own. Unified memory architectures, the kind powering the newest ONEXPLAYER devices, collapse that distinction: CPU, GPU, and NPU draw from one shared pool, allocated dynamically to whatever's running. That means memory capacity now gates three workloads at once, not one, and the "overkill for gaming" framing was only ever answering a third of the question.
What 96GB Actually Unlocks
The clearest case is the ONEXPLAYER Super X, which offers up to 128GB total with up to 96GB allocatable as VRAM. The sizing math behind local AI models is unforgiving: a 70B-parameter language model needs roughly 40GB or more even quantized, before accounting for the operating system, an IDE, or a browser tab habit. Conventional discrete GPUs top out at 16 to 32GB of VRAM, a hard wall that simply excludes 70B-class models regardless of how fast the GPU itself is. Ninety-six gigabytes doesn't just make room; it's the specific number that crosses into a model tier nothing else portable reaches.

The Multitasking Case, Without Any AI at All
Even setting local AI aside, large memory pays off in ordinary heavy use: a development environment, a dozen browser tabs, a background download, and a AAA title minimized, all coexisting without a single "close something" negotiation. On a 16GB machine, that combination swaps to disk and stutters. On 64 or 96GB, it simply doesn't happen, which is a real quality-of-life difference even for buyers who never touch a local language model.
